    The Cup was the toughest match I have ever shot. When the closest target on a 10 target stage is 980 yards, you know its tough... All of it was hard on your body and head. Just keeping your head in the game was hard.

    We had several members from the forum there that also put up some solid scores.

    All the targets we shot we built by none other than Banks74. I did not hear of a single target breaking. Pretty incredible when you consider the match allowed everything from 243s to 338 Lapuas.
